National Day of Prayer Proclamation

April 20, 2015

Louisiana Governor Bobby Jindal signs a proclamation for the National Day of Prayer. Also pictured, from left to right, are Rick and Sarah Lowe, South Central regional coordinators for the National Day of Prayer; Lisa Crump, senior director for prayer mobilization for the National Day of Prayer; Jay Johnston, associate pastor at First Baptist Church in Covington and Louisiana state coordinator for the National Day of Prayer; and Mary Johnston – a student at LSU and no relation to Jay Johnston.
